Grayce's usage pattern, beyond the headline number

Divide Grayce's SSA record in two at 1944 and the more recent half accounts for 42% of all births, the earlier half the remaining 58%, a genuinely balanced usage pattern. Its calmest year was 1882, with only 5 births recorded -- set against the 1917 peak of 134, that's the full swing in one name's fortunes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How popular is the name Grayce?
Grayce has been given to 4,424 babies in the U.S. since 1880, according to SSA data. Among girls, it ranks #8955 as of the latest data. 134 babies were born in 1917, its single highest year.
When was Grayce most popular?
Grayce was most popular in the 1910s decade with 824 total births. The single peak year was 1917.
Where is Grayce most popular?
The top states for the name Grayce are Pennsylvania (244 births), New York (170 births), Illinois (151 births).
How long has the name Grayce been used?
Records for Grayce go back to 1880, giving 146 years of history through 2025.
What names are similar to Grayce?
Names with a similar sound or spelling include Grace, Gracie, Graciela, Gracelyn, and 4 more. These share a common prefix and are also used for girls.
